Is Thierry ‌Henry in ​line ⁢to succeed Zinedine Zidane as the French national team coach?

After leaving his​ role as coach of Real Madrid in 2021, Zinedine Zidane has been biding his time‌ before returning to the sidelines. Although he ⁣has long been⁤ considered a strong contender for the position of French team coach, Didier Deschamps’ contract extension until 2026 has closed that‍ door for now. ⁣However, a ‍new contender may have emerged in the form of Thierry ‌Henry.

Thierry ‍Henry’s appointment as coach of⁤ the French Espoirs (youth) team a year ago has proven successful, with an impressive showing⁢ at‌ the Olympic tournament⁢ leading to qualification for ⁤the final of the ‍Paris 2024 Olympics. ​This newfound ‌success ⁣may⁤ pave the way ​for him to eventually take over from Didier Deschamps at some point in the future.

The possibility of this succession is already​ generating debates among journalists‍ and football‍ experts, especially if France manages to win ⁣the ​Olympic tournament‌ for ⁣the first time since ⁤1984. With Thierry ‌Henry’s contract running until August 2025, ⁢he faces important decisions about his⁢ coaching ⁤career trajectory. Meanwhile, Zinedine ​Zidane will undoubtedly keep an eye on Henry’s progress as they were former teammates ​and achieved great‍ success together with‌ France.

while it was​ previously assumed that ⁣Zinedine Zidane was next in⁢ line to become​ head coach of France after Didier Deschamps, Thierry Henry’s recent accomplishments suggest that he⁣ could be a ⁢worthy⁢ successor. It remains ⁤to be seen whether ‌this unexpected twist will ultimately lead⁣ to a changing of guard within French football⁤ management.
